It's not so much about your stats but what combat skills you've purchased and how well you know how to use them. If you know what you're doing, you can kill a bear with 10 UA and 10 STR. (The lowest I've heard is around 40 UA, I think, and not sure of MC and str/agi.) Otherwise, more is better.

FYI, at 54, you should be able to kill a boar if you've purchased all the combat skills. I suggest carrying a sword and using chop or cleave to finish (or sting if you have a sword). Chasing boars sucks if you don't need to.

How can you kill a bear with 10UA and 10STR and 10MC? With sling yes, in melee I doubt. Even 40 seems way too low.
If you have all skills for fighting you should be ok with:
15 for ants
40 for fox
70-80 to be safe for boar
around 100 for deer
and 120+ for bear but you should have some more just to be sure if you are still learning.
I have never fought troll so I can't be sure, but some says around 400.

Don't forget about leveling your agility as well, it is more important stat than it looks on first sight. More agility you have, more efficient you will be and faster moves.

It's a bit of a bug exploit (feature exploit?) but call thunder to build IP, OK a couple times, sting... repeat until dead. Make sure to use a lakeside shallows so the bear can't actually reach you. I'm not the one that first published the technique, but I've fallen in love with it. Beats standing around like an idiot with a sling or bow and then chasing them down. You should, in theory, be able to do it with 10, but so far I'm not sure anyone has tried (and I just don't feel like being the first on this).

It should be more like:
15 for ants
40-50 for fox
90-100 for boar
120 for deer
180 + for bear
And you shouldn't UA a troll. Block its way so it cannot get to you and either build lots of IP, do opportunity knocks till it has 0 defence and just punch/sting it till its dead or range it.

Stat aren't much into play really, you do see the difference between a 20 str and agi toon and 60+ one when you fight deers since you have to hit hard and fast to kill them, but honestly your ua against their ua is what combat is about mostly as well as your player skill. Also the best is when you have some decent ua like 120/150 is to take some melee and a sword, it really help a lot since sword make a lot of damage and will make all your fight like 5time quicker.
And when you start fighting animals, really always have some back up in case of a lag pocket (a house, a boat or a river you can swim across), even with a good fighter and knowing the combat well i sometime need to flee because of lag pockets if they happen in a middle of a dangerous stance.
